Why neighborhood context issues in Davis

Solar is neighborhood in even more means than individuals anticipate. Weather patterns, utility rules, city permitting, roof covering styles, and community shielding all affect how a system needs to be developed. Davis is sunny sufficient to make property solar appealing, however production estimates still need to represent practical problems. A gorgeous proposition can overemphasize output if it overlooks a fully grown road tree, a chimney darkness, or a west encountering roof area that looks larger on satellite images than it is in person.

The neighborhood utility landscape matters as well. For lots of Davis house owners, bill savings depend not just on yearly production, however on when power is created and when the home utilizes it. Mid-day cooling loads, electric car charging habits, and price strategy details all influence whether a battery is worthy of significant consideration. An installer that functions routinely in the location ought to be able to go over these trade offs without leaning on canned speaking points.

There is also a difference between a firm that can offer in Davis and one that knows Davis. Some bigger regional or nationwide companies market aggressively across Northern The golden state. That does not immediately make them a bad option. It does suggest you need to check exactly how well they understand neighborhood permitting timelines, roof norms, panel layout challenges, and post setup service logistics. A team dispatched from far away may mount competent devices. That same business may be slower when you require a solution check out 8 months later.

The "ideal" solar business is not a global answer

Homeowners commonly ask that the most effective regional installer is, as if there is a single proper name. In technique, the best fit depends on your home, budget plan, and degree of complexity.

A straightforward solitary tale home with a newer composite shingle roof covering and clear southern or western exposure can be handled well by lots of experienced installers. A 2 story home with combined roofing system planes, cooling and heating upgrades on the horizon, and a proprietor preparation to add an EV in a year requires a lot more careful style. The firm that shines on straightforward tasks may not be the one you desire for circuit box upgrades, battery combination, or reroof coordination.

That is why wide credibility should be your starting point, not your goal. Excellent solar companies gain trust in a couple of regular methods. Their manufacturing price quotes are defensible. Their agreements are readable. Their installers do neat job. Their project managers solution inquiries plainly. And when something fails, they do not vanish behind a client service portal.

What solid solar providers usually have in common

When I check out proposals or listen to property owners contrast proposals, the more powerful firms often tend to share a set of functional habits. They request for a complete year of electric bills. They need to know whether the family anticipates significant changes, such as a heatpump, swimming pool, hot tub, or electric car. They inspect roof covering age early, not after the agreement is signed. They clarify whether the objective is to balance out present use, future use, or some well balanced center ground.

They also understand when to inform a customer no. That could imply recommending a smaller system due to price framework truths, advising against solar until a roof covering replacement is done, or claiming that a battery will not pencil out for a family that primarily wants bill financial savings and rarely loses power. A company happy to leave money on the table in order to provide straight suggestions normally takes the rest of the project seriously as well.

On the other hand, the weakest solar energy firms near me searches usually turn up businesses that talk even more about shortage, discounts ending "today," or celebrity brand names than actual website problems. Solar sales can be emotional due to the fact that energy expenses annoy people. Great installers do not make use of that irritation. They slow the procedure down simply enough for you to make an audio decision.

How to compare proposals without getting shed in jargon

The cleanest way to compare solar companies is to reserve the glossy cover web page and go directly to the numbers and presumptions. A proposal needs to inform you system dimension in kilowatts, approximated first year manufacturing in kilowatt hours, estimated deterioration gradually, devices brand and version, service warranty terms, financing terms if relevant, and what work is consisted of beyond the panels themselves.

Price per watt is still a valuable shorthand, yet it is not the whole tale. A reduced cost might reflect less expensive devices, much less attic room or avenue work, weaker warranty assistance, or production assumptions that are just too hopeful. A greater rate may consist of a primary panel upgrade, usage tracking, pest guards, or battery prepared style. Two systems that look similar on the first page can be meaningfully various by the last page.

Pay interest to balance out claims. If one installer says a 6 kilowatt system will certainly cover 110 percent of annual use and an additional says 85 percent, do not presume the greater number is the much better offer. Ask what roofing aircrafts they utilized, what azimuth and tilt presumptions were used, and how shielding was modeled. A realistic forecast is better than a complementary one.

This is likewise where neighborhood solar carriers can show their edge. A business that has seen sufficient Davis homes can usually detect the distinction in between academic panel positioning and placement that will really pass muster, in shape troubles, and avoid ugly conduit encounters noticeable roof surfaces.

Questions worth asking prior to you sign

A few inquiries reveal a great deal about just how an installer assumes and runs:

  1. Who takes care of design, permitting, installation, and service, and which components are subcontracted?
  2. What presumptions were used for annual manufacturing, and just how did you represent shielding and seasonal variation?
  3. What occurs if the roofing system requires work, the electrical panel needs upgrading, or the last format adjustments after website inspection?
  4. What surveillance platform will I use, and that aids if manufacturing goes down a year from now?
  5. How do your craftsmanship guarantee and maker guarantees operate in practice?

These concerns are not implied to corner a salesman. They help you different operational maturity from sales gloss. Clear, direct answers are an excellent indication. Incredibly elusive solutions typically stay evasive after installation too.

Local versus national installers

Homeowners commonly narrow the selection to a neighborhood company or a nationwide brand. Each version has toughness, yet they are not equivalent across every stage of the project.

An appreciated neighborhood installer might provide even more thoughtful website specific layout, much easier interaction, and much faster solution. The owner or senior manager might still be close to field procedures, which tends to enhance liability. If a conduit run looks untidy or a panel positioning selection seems questionable, there is a much better possibility someone can actually decide quickly.

National firms often have slick software program, wide financing food selections, and recognizable branding. For some clients, that feels more secure. In some cases it is. Yet range can develop handoff troubles. Sales, layout, allowing, setup, and service may all be handled by different teams in various locations. If your job is regular, that system may function fine. If the house offers difficulties, communication gaps show up fast.

The secret is not local excellent, nationwide negative. The key is whether the company has a trustworthy process and a clear service path after setup. Ask that will certainly respond to the phone when the inverter throws an error code on a hot August afternoon.

The roof covering matters greater than several buyers realize

In solar, the roofing system becomes part of the system. A solid installer will certainly treat it that way.

If your roof covering has much less than roughly ten years of helpful life left, you should talk about reroofing prior to installation. Getting rid of and re-installing panels later includes price, scheduling complexity, and an actual opportunity for finger pointing between trades. Some homeowners push past this since they wish to lock in cost savings rapidly. That can work, however just if every person is clear regarding the timeline and future costs.

Roof product matters as well. Conventional structure roof shingles roofing systems are one of the most straightforward. Tile, reduced slope membrane layers, and older specialty materials might need various installing methods, more labor, or longer scheduling. If a quote can be found in remarkably short on a challenging roofing, it deserves asking what exactly is included.

An excellent site browse through will likewise consider attic room accessibility, rafters, electrical course, and the area of the main circuit box. Those information impact labor, appearances, and sometimes whether a battery can be added efficiently later.

Batteries in Davis, useful but not automatic

Battery storage has ended up being a larger component of the conversation for The golden state home owners, and permanently factor. Depending on your rate structure and use pattern, a battery can improve self usage and provide back-up throughout outages. But not every house requires one, and not every battery proposal is financially persuasive.

In Davis, battery worth typically depends upon three practical inquiries. First, do you shed power often enough for back-up to matter beyond convenience? Second, does your house utilize a great deal of electricity at night, after solar manufacturing falls off? Third, are you attempting to run essential lots only, or something much more enthusiastic like central air conditioning for extended outages?

Installers must be honest below. Property owners often see a battery add and assume it suggests entire home backup. Usually it does not. That is not bad, it simply needs to be explicit.

Financing can make a fair offer look cheap, or an expensive bargain look painless

A solar acquisition becomes complex quickly when funding goes into the image. Regular monthly repayment sales can obscure the actual task expense, dealer fees, escalator terms on leases or power acquisition agreements, and the assumption that tax obligation credit scores proceeds will be applied later.

Cash purchases are simplest to evaluate due to the fact that the cost is the price. Common finances can function well too, particularly if the house owner values liquidity. Yet you must understand the overall funded quantity, rates of interest, dealership charges if any kind of, funding term, and what happens if you offer your home prior to the loan is paid off.

Leases and power purchase agreements are worthy of extra treatment. For some houses, especially those unwilling or not able to make use of tax credits straight, they can still supply a path to reduced costs with restricted ahead of time expense. The compromise is decreased control and a lot more complex home sale conversations. Purchasers and real estate representatives do not all sight solar contracts the same way.

If a proposition stresses "no money down" while playing down overall obligation, slow down. Financing is not a side note. It is often where otherwise comparable solar firms deviate the most.

What to look for in evaluations and referrals

Online evaluates help, however they need interpretation. A solar installer with lots or numerous favorable evaluations might still have weak blog post setup support. Pay attention to what individuals praise. Evaluations that mention interaction, tidy setup, timetable administration, and service feedback are more valuable than generic comments regarding "conserving cash."

Referral conversations are usually much better than reviews because you can ask adhere to up concerns. Was the last cost near the quote? Did the system create approximately what was assured? How much time did permitting take? Was there any type of surprise electrical or roofing system work? If there was a trouble, exactly how was it handled?

In Davis, area recommendations can be particularly valuable since homes may share similar roof conditions, energy use patterns, and shade problems. A firm that did solid work two streets over may be an extremely relevant information point.

Signs a solar business is worthy of additional scrutiny

Some indication appear usually enough that they are worth naming clearly:

  1. High stress techniques tied to fake necessity, particularly "today just" discounts.
  2. Vague production estimates or rejection to describe assumptions behind savings claims.
  3. Contracts that leave essential items vague, such as panel models, guarantee coverage, or that manages service.
  4. Little discussion of roofing system condition, electric panel ability, or future load changes.
  5. A sharp gap in between sales responsiveness and post agreement communication.

None of these automatically indicates a job will fail. With each other, they usually signify a company that is much more focused on closing than delivering.

Permitting, timelines, and the silent value of job management

One of the least extravagant components of going solar is likewise among one of the most important: job monitoring. Property owners remember the sales telephone call and the installment day, but much of the experience is shaped by every little thing in between. Website survey scheduling, permit entry, utility documentation, evaluation coordination, and system activation all call for adhere to through.

A well run installer collections expectations early. They inform you what occurs next off, what documents they need, how long each stage may take, and where hold-ups usually happen. They likewise tell you what is outside their control. That sort of quality stops most consumer frustration.

This is one more location where established neighborhood solar business usually attract attention. They have connections with assessors, recognize the common corrections that can stall an authorization, and have learned which design information protect against preventable to and fro. It is not glamorous experience, but it saves time and headaches.

The most inexpensive proposal can set you back even more later

I have seen property owners save a couple of thousand bucks in advance just to spend years annoyed by poor handiwork, weak assistance, or underperformance that never rather gets dealt with. Solar is a lengthy lived possession. The valuable contrast is not simply acquire price, but acquisition cost about expected efficiency, solution top quality, and task durability.

That does not suggest you should overpay for brand name eminence. It implies you ought to be dubious of outlier rates in either instructions. If one quote is dramatically reduced, there is a factor. Often the factor is efficient procedures. Regularly it is thinner scope, weak hardware, impractical outcome price quotes, or financing terms that are entitled to closer inspection.

The finest worth normally sits in the middle of the market, with a business that prices plainly, describes its presumptions, and has sufficient functional depth to support the system years later.

Why is it difficult to sell a house with solar panels in Davis?

Selling a home with solar panels can become more complicated when the system is leased, financed, or subject to a power purchase agreement. Buyers may need to assume or qualify for an existing contract, adding steps to the transaction. Owned systems with clear documentation are generally simpler to transfer. System age, roof condition, and remaining warranty coverage can also affect buyer decisions.

Why is my electric bill so high if I have solar panels in Davis?

An electric bill can remain high when household electricity consumption exceeds the amount generated by the solar system. Nighttime usage, heating or cooling, seasonal production changes, shading, or equipment problems can increase electricity purchased from the grid. Fixed utility charges may also remain even when solar offsets much of a home's electricity use. Comparing solar production with utility consumption can help identify the cause.

What is the life expectancy of solar panels in Davis?

Most modern solar panels have an expected useful lifespan of about 25 to 30 years or longer. Electricity production gradually declines as panels age rather than stopping suddenly at the end of this period. Many panels continue generating useful electricity after their performance warranties expire. Inverters and some other system components may require replacement sooner.
